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58 6963 228066657 41 5523677976
67 3122644 40163
67 3122644 40163
153 5340778 42293
All about undefined
Interested in learning more?
67 3122644 40163
153 5340778 42293
See more
99513433 0845 9742
04209 313 58348 4493126471
See more
0243127971 3163830671
46209329 149 30767 23 923
See more